Handover for the Coldvault archiving work: Priya finished migrating the first batch of cold storage buckets to the archive tier last week. Please verify lifecycle rules before touching anything — a wrong retention setting deletes data permanently. Run the dry-run script first, check the manifest counts match, then proceed bucket by bucket. The archiver reads the following configuration at startup.

config for yahof-tajop:
zorath:
  pin: 7493
  metrics_host: metrics.zorath.tolvaqsys.internal
  tenant: praiel
  seal: seal_fd9cd4f1

## Local Setup — Vendored Fonts

The Glyphbarrel plugin framework requires all third-party fonts to be vendored under `assets/fonts/` rather than fetched at runtime. Run `glyphctl vendor sync` to pull the approved font set; the tool verifies checksums against the font registry before copying. Plugin authors must not add fonts outside the registry. The registry metadata lives in a small shared database, and the sync tool reads it using the connection string below.

replica DSN, bagaf-bagep: mssql://praion_svc:7RJjXrE@db-3c46.halixcorp.internal:5432/zorix

# doclint config — read this before you touch anything
# This env file drives our documentation linter (Proseguard),
# which runs on every merge and yells about broken anchors,
# stale code samples, and headings that skip levels.
# Most settings are harmless to tweak; the rule severity ones
# are self-explanatory. The linter also reports results to the
# dashboard, and it authenticates with the token set below:

secret setting of kagup-haweg: RELAY_SECRET20=79282600b75847005433

Data Stores: Undo/Redo in Sketchloop

Welcome aboard! Sketchloop's diagram editor keeps its undo and redo stacks in two places. Short-term history lives in memory per session, but once a user saves, we snapshot the command log to the history database so undo survives reloads. Each entry is a reversible op (move, resize, reconnect) keyed by diagram revision. Redo is just replaying forward from the cursor. If you want to poke at the history tables locally, connect with the string below.

database URL for bahop-yagep: mssql://sildor_svc:35ha7jz@db-fb6d.nelvrodyn.example:5432/casath